Notes on a probable respiratory apparatus in eggs ofBrevipalpus phoenicis(Acari: Tenuipalpidae)
International Journal of Acarology, 1999Abstract Eggs of Brevipalpus phoenicis (Geijskes) are initially smooth and show longitudinal carinae 2 to 3 days after oviposition. The same eegs then develop a globular structure, probably involved in respiration, at the equatorial region. This structure is 10 μm in diameter and has a lateral opening 0.8 μm in diameter.

Neotropical entomology, 2007
The false spider mite, Brevipalpus phoenicis (Geijskes), is one the most important pests of the citrus groves and transmits the citrus leprosis virus. The acaricide hexythiazox has been widely used for controlling B. phoenicis in citrus groves. The resistance of this species to hexythiazox has already been detected at high frequencies at some locations.

Zeitschrift für Angewandte Entomologie, 1976
AbstractAt 23 ± 3° C with 80 ± 5% RH and LD 12:12, the life cycle of the red crevice mite Brevipalpus phoenicis (Geijskes) is completed in 36 days on coffee leaves and 25 days on tea leaves. Early larval feeding sets in the course of development specific to the host plants.
